Summary
The sermon focuses on the counterintuitive nature of God's kingdom, emphasizing spiritual poverty and humility as pathways to true blessing. Drawing primarily from Matthew 5:3 and the Beatitudes, the message challenges worldly perspectives of success by highlighting that real abundance comes through recognizing one's spiritual need and dependence on God. The practical takeaway encourages listeners to embrace their insufficiencies, surrender their pride, and live with humility, allowing God's grace to transform their lives and perspective.
